As a technical writer (or even a beginner coder), open source can feel intimidating — but it’s also one of the best ways to build your portfolio, gain experience, and connect with the developer community. In this video, I’ll show you step by step how to: ✅ Find beginner-friendly open source projects ✅ Make your first contribution (even if you’re not a developer) ✅ Write, edit, and improve documentation that actually gets merged ✅ Use open source contributions to grow your career in tech writing (or launch into a dream field like cybersecurity, DevOps, or observability) We’ll also look at a few amazing projects that welcome new contributors and always need help with docs. 📌 Resources mentioned in the video: First Contributions repo: https://github.com/firstcontributions... Good First Issues: https://goodfirstissues.com/ Up For Grabs: https://up-for-grabs.net/#/ Good Docs Project: https://www.thegooddocsproject.dev/ Doc Detective: https://doc-detective.com/ Metasploit: https://www.metasploit.com/contribute Contributing to open source isn’t just for developers. Writers, editors, and communicators play a HUGE role in making projects more accessible, usable, and successful. Let’s get you started.
